1 Front Suspension Lower Control Arm problem of the 2001 Oldsmobile Silhouette

Failure Date: 03/03/2005

Lower control arm bushings on both sides are worn/not functioning. The vehicle only has 50k miles and under 4 years old. The vehicle has not suffered any accidents, nor has it been abused.

2 Front Suspension Lower Control Arm problem of the 2003 Oldsmobile Silhouette

Failure Date: 09/15/2003

Vehicle was making a loud creak while driving due to four sub-frame bolts being loose as well as the lower control arm bolts. (nar).
